Free Health Insurance Scheme for Unorganised Sector – India 2025

India’s informal workforce forms the backbone of the economy—these are daily wage earners, delivery partners, domestic helpers, construction workers, drivers, and artisans. In 2025, the government expanded Ayushman Bharat PM-JAY to include unorganised and gig sector workers, ensuring cashless health insurance up to ₹5 lakh per family each year across approved hospitals.

The scheme aims to end the devastating financial impact of sudden illness among low-income and unregistered workers, especially those without employer-provided insurance.


What is Ayushman Bharat PM-JAY?

Ayushman Bharat Pradhan Mantri Jan Arogya Yojana (PM-JAY) is the world’s largest government-funded healthcare scheme launched in 2018. By 2025, it covers over 55 crore citizens from 12 crore poor and vulnerable families.

The scheme provides cashless and paperless hospitalisation for all eligible beneficiaries in any empanelled public or private hospital across India.

Coverage Limit: ₹5 lakh per family per year.
Premium Cost: Entirely borne by the Central and State Governments.


New Expansion in 2025

According to the Union Budget 2025-26,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man announced that:

  • Gig workers (drivers, food delivery staff, beauticians, etc.) and unorganised sector workers registered under e-Shram portal are now automatically enrolled under PM-JAY.
  • Nearly 1 crore workers from platforms like Ola, Zomato, Blinkit, and Urban Company benefit from this move.
  • Workers get Ayushman Bharat Health Cards with their Universal Account Number (UAN).
  • Registration and claims are linked directly through the e-Shram database.

Key Features

ParticularsDetails
Scheme NameAyushman Bharat PM-JAY
Coverage Amount₹5 lakh per family per year
BeneficiariesUnorganised, gig, and BPL families
PremiumFree of cost
HospitalisationCashless, paperless at empanelled hospitals
Illness CoverageOver 1,900 serious procedures including surgery, cancer, and heart care
Scheme ModeCentral & State shared responsibility

Who is Eligible in 2025

Eligibility is determined through SECC 2011 data and e-Shram registration records.

Urban Occupations Covered:

  • Street vendors, delivery staff, construction workers
  • Ragpickers, electricians, plumbers, mechanics, and domestic helpers
  • Artisans, tailors, sanitation and beauty professionals
  • Rickshaw and cab drivers, watchmen, waste collectors

Rural Categories Covered:

  • Small and marginal farmers
  • Agricultural labourers
  • Fishermen, weavers, and artisans
  • Landless workers

In September 2024, the government also included all citizens above 70 years for automatic coverage.


Documents Required

  • Aadhaar Card
  • Ration Card or BPL certification
  • e-Shram ID (for gig/unorganised sector)
  • Income verification (if available)
  • Passport-size photo

Registration Process

Online Method:

  1. Visit the official portal beneficiary.nha.gov.in.
  2. Select your state and verify using Aadhaar or mobile number.
  3. Fill in family details and upload required documents.
  4. Once verified, download the Ayushman Bharat Card.

Offline at CSC / Hospital Helpdesk:

  1. Visit the nearest Common Service Centre or Ayushman Helpdesk.
  2. Provide your Aadhaar, ration card, or e-Shram ID.
  3. The operator will verify eligibility.
  4. On approval, you’ll receive a printed Ayushman Card on the spot or SMS confirmation.

For Gig Workers:

  • Existing e-Shram users do not need a separate application.
  • Government auto-links Ayushman benefits via UAN ID.
  • SMS-based confirmation is sent once activated.

Benefits of the Scheme

  1. Free Secondary & Tertiary Care: Covers major surgeries, cancer, and critical illness.
  2. Nationwide Portability: Use your card in any empanelled hospital across India.
  3. Zero Paperwork: Cashless transactions through digital verification.
  4. Covers Entire Family: One card covers all family members.
  5. Inclusive Access: Unorganised, self-employed, and gig workers included.

Integration with e-Shram Portal

The e-Shram platform now acts as a unified gateway for:

  • Health Insurance (PM-JAY)
  • Pension (PM-SYM)
  • Accidental & Life Insurance (PMJJBY & PMSBY)

The government aims to create a single interface for all unorganised sector social benefits by mid-2026.


Challenges

Despite its reach, awareness and documentation remain weak among rural and migrant workers. To resolve this, the Labour Ministry has planned state-level “Ayushman Camps” where CSC agents visit local markets to help register unorganised workers directly.
